K2 blackmarket(TM) Site Offers Code and Project Sharing

2007-11-29 03:06 806

REDMOND, Wash., Nov. 29 /Xinhua-PRNewswire/ -- K2 blackmarket(TM), a code- and solution-sharing community space, is live on K2Underground.com.

K2 blackmarket contains a wide variety of K2(R) user-submitted content, such as process samples, forms, Web parts, code snippets and other items. Any registered user can access this content and submit new items.

Groups of community members can also collaborate on a project and publish the result of that collaboration to the site so the rest of the community can consume the work.

"The cache of valuable information on K2 blackmarket will continue to grow in the coming weeks and months and years," says Chris Geier, K2 evangelism program manager. "Sharing projects and code with other members of the community can greatly enhance the learning experience and reduce the learning curve that is inherently part of getting to know new technologies."

K2 blackmarket instructional videos walk users through the process of submitting content; and projects are clearly labeled and categorized for easy navigation.

"K2 blackmarket lets new K2 users see how other people are using the software, and seasoned K2 veterans can use what others have created to enhance their own projects," Geier says. "It’s also a place to show off the great work that our community is churning out with K2 and surrounding technologies."

K2 blackpearl, the centerpiece of the new K2 platform, was released in August, and it has been downloaded by more than 300 customers and partners. The K2 software platform extends business process management capabilities to equip technical and business users with tools to design, assemble, execute, monitor and optimize process-driven applications -- dynamic business applications.

K2 software is built on the Microsoft platform and integrates with Microsoft technologies -- including SharePoint and Office -- to provide end users a familiar work environment and experience.
